这里用的是sp3-2403的系统,其他版本系统可以按相同步骤操作。
1.关闭防火墙: systemctl stop firewalld

2.拷贝物料到服务器,解压到桌面,进到解压的目录

3.安装docker:
#V10-SP3的服务器系统已经安装有container-selinux-2.138.0-1.p01.ky10这个软件包,所以要把它给先移走或者删除。
rm ./docker20.10/docker-install-x86sp4/container-selinux-2.138.0-1.p01.ky10.noarch.rpm
#删除后再执行安装docker
rpm -ivh ./docker20.10/docker-install-x86sp4/*rpm`
4.启动docker并设置开机启动:systemctl start docker && systemctl enable docker
5.执行脚本安装kms服务器:bash kms_2.5.0.sh,注意看提示,按Y继续安装;
安装完成后会有以下提示:
常见问题
1.如果需要开启防火墙,需要放行以下端口:8088(tcp)、8090(tcp)、7070(tcp)、1883(tcp)、7070(udp)
命令:firewall-cmd --permanent --zone=public --add-port=8090/tcp --add-port=8088/tcp --add-port=7070/tcp --add-port=1883/tcp --add-port=7070/udp
2.修改IP,如果ip地址变更后,需要进到 /opt/kms2.5/ 目录,执行 bash change_nginx_conf.sh 命令变更,如下图所示:




